I have a 45 mercury Jet, used in the rivers in PA, The rivers have just un-froze here and we were out fishing last weekend. The motor was winterized up until then, now we will be fishing a few times a month until the summer months roll around. My question is what if anything should i do between uses with my motor as it is still cold here, below freezing at night and sometimes during the day still. I would say it will be used 3-5 times a month in this weather. Do I run it out of gas at the end of the day, should I run anything special through it, how do I make sure all of the water is out of the motor. Any suggestions will help. This is my first motor over a 15hp that is not old and never really taken care of. I wanna do it right. Thanks

I use mine in between deep freezes all the time. Just put the motor down all the way after use and all the water will exit. I never bother with draining the carbs even at the start of Winter. I just add some Stabil to the gas on the last trip in late Fall. Shouldn't even need to do that unless it sits idle for longer that a couple months between use.
